using System;
using System.Collections.Generic;
using System.Linq;
using System.Reflection;
using System.Threading;
using Java.Interop;
using Java.Interop.Dynamic;
using NUnit.Framework;
namespace Java.Interop.DynamicTests {
class MyDynamicObject : DynamicJavaClass {
public MyDynamicObject ()
: base ("java/lang/Object")
{
}
public int MyProperty {get; set;}
public int Method (string value)
{
return value.Length;
}
}
[TestFixture]
class DynamicJavaClassTests : Java.InteropTests.JavaVMFixture
{
const string Arrays_class = "java/util/Arrays";
const string Integer_class = "java/lang/Integer";
[Test]
public void Constructor ()
{
Assert.Throws<ArgumentNullException> (() => new DynamicJavaClass (null));
}
[Test]
public void DisposedInstanceThrowsObjectDisposedException ()
{
dynamic Integer = new DynamicJavaClass (Integer_class);
Assert.AreEqual (1, JavaClassInfo.GetClassInfoCount (Integer_class));
Integer.Dispose ();
Assert.AreEqual (-1, JavaClassInfo.GetClassInfoCount (Integer_class));
Integer.Dispose (); // Dispose() is idempotent
Assert.Catch<Exception> (() => Integer.bitCount (2));
Assert.Catch<Exception> (() => {
int max = Integer.MAX_INT;
max = max > 0 ? max : max;
});
Assert.Catch<Exception> (() => {
Integer.MAX_INT = 42;
});
}
[Test]
public void JniClassName ()
{
dynamic Arrays = new DynamicJavaClass (Arrays_class);
Assert.AreEqual (1, JavaClassInfo.GetClassInfoCount (Arrays_class));
Assert.AreEqual (Arrays_class, Arrays.JniClassName);
Arrays.Dispose ();
Assert.AreEqual (-1, JavaClassInfo.GetClassInfoCount (Arrays_class));
}
[Test]
public void CallStaticMethod ()
{
dynamic Arrays = new DynamicJavaClass (Arrays_class);
var array = new int[]{ 1, 2, 3, 4 };
int value = 3;
int index = Arrays.binarySearch (array, value);
Assert.AreEqual (2, index);
Arrays.Dispose ();
}
[Test]
public void ReadStaticMember ()
{
dynamic Integer = new DynamicJavaClass (Integer_class);
int max = Integer.MAX_VALUE;
Assert.AreEqual (int.MaxValue, max);
Integer.Dispose ();
}
[Test]
public void WriteStaticMember ()
{
dynamic Integer = new DynamicJavaClass (Integer_class);
int cur = Integer.MAX_VALUE;
Console.WriteLine ("# MAX_VALUE={0}", cur);
Integer.MAX_VALUE = 42;
int max = Integer.MAX_VALUE;
Console.WriteLine ("# set MAX_VALUE=42");
Assert.AreEqual (42, max);
Integer.MAX_VALUE = cur;
Console.WriteLine ("# done!");
Integer.Dispose ();
}
[Test]
public void FallbackPropertySet ()
{
dynamic d = new MyDynamicObject ();
d.MyProperty = 42;
int v = d.MyProperty;
Assert.AreEqual (42, v);
d.Dispose ();
}
[Test]
public void FallbackInvokeMember ()
{
dynamic d = new MyDynamicObject ();
int v = d.Method ("foo");
Assert.AreEqual (3, v);
d.Dispose ();
}
[Test]
public void InvokeConstructor ()
{
dynamic Integer = new DynamicJavaClass (Integer_class);
Assert.AreEqual (1, JavaClassInfo.GetClassInfoCount (Integer_class));
dynamic value = Integer (42);
Assert.AreEqual (2, JavaClassInfo.GetClassInfoCount (Integer_class));
Assert.IsTrue (value is DynamicJavaInstance);
value.Dispose ();
Assert.AreEqual (1, JavaClassInfo.GetClassInfoCount (Integer_class));
Integer.Dispose ();
Assert.AreEqual (-1, JavaClassInfo.GetClassInfoCount (Integer_class));
}
}
static class JavaClassInfo {
static Func<string, int> getClassInfoCount;
static JavaClassInfo ()
{
var t = typeof (DynamicJavaClass).Assembly.GetType ("Java.Interop.Dynamic.JavaClassInfo");
getClassInfoCount = (Func<string, int>)
Delegate.CreateDelegate (typeof (Func<string, int>), t.GetMethod ("GetClassInfoCount"));
}
public static int GetClassInfoCount (string jniClassName)
{
return getClassInfoCount (jniClassName);
}
}
}
